A K-12 school in Salisbury, NC is seeking a skilled Speech-Language Pathologist (SLP) to join their educational team for the current school year on a contract basis. This opportunity is ideal for professionals holding the Certificate of Clinical Competence (CCC) who are experienced in providing comprehensive speech and language services within school settings.

Responsibilities:

  • Conduct speech and language assessments for students K-12 to identify communication disorders
  • Develop and implement individualized treatment plans tailored to each student’s needs
  • Collaborate with teachers, parents, and other educational professionals to support student progress
  • Document and maintain accurate treatment records, reports, and progress notes
  • Provide consultation and training to staff on speech-language development and strategies
  • Participate in team meetings to discuss student progress and modify interventions as necessary

Desired Qualifications:

  • Valid licensure as a Speech-Language Pathologist
  • Certificate of Clinical Competence (CCC) preferred
  • Experience working with the K-12 student population in a school environment
  • Strong knowledge of speech and language disorders and evidence-based intervention techniques
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ills to effectively engage students, families, and team members
  • Ability to adapt to various educational and cultural settings
